Output bc5866fc686c1324e59a3388ed69a67f6c2e4d481fac64528c4e9d14c24b0bbc:1

value
27294813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0264d923470f6bb264580f86a62a8b589e202670 OP_EQUAL
address
31ug5yxSMSc3xJ7y5RubXyxqWwhzbRtZJz
transaction
bc5866fc686c1324e59a3388ed69a67f6c2e4d481fac64528c4e9d14c24b0bbc
confirmations
321221
spent
true